Call for entries for the 2003 IPRA Golden Awards
The International Public Relations Association's (IPRA) has announced that entries for 2003 Golden World Awards (GWA), which recognises and salute the best in Public Relations from across the globe, is now open, entries close 30 May 2003.
Every year, million dollar programmes compete with small budget campaigns in the only Awards which truly recognise world class public relations work. Entries need not be an international programme, the awards are open to local, national, regional or international programmes. A win in the GWA is a unique route to world-wide recognition.
Judging will take place under the chairmanship of Lou Capozzi, CEO of Manning, Salvege and Lee and winners will be recognised at a special gala dinner in New York in February 2004.
